Rith Phulu


    Rith Phulu (Khmer: រិទ្ធ ភូលូ) is a professional Kun Khmer fighter born in 2000 in Battambang Province, Cambodia. Standing at 1.68 meters tall and weighing 63.5 kilograms, he trains under the guidance of Coach Thy Narith at the Kuchsa Sor Kun Khmer gym along other prominent fighters like Thy Varith.

    Rith fights in an orthodox stance, a rarity among Kun Khmer fighters, and has built an impressive career with a record of 72 wins, 15 losses, and 4 draws, including 19 wins by TKO. His most recent bout on March 14, 2025, showcased his skill and determination as he secured a decisive victory, forcing his opponent from Iran to forfeit after a series of powerful kicks and punches.

    Despite the challenges of using MA gloves, which are known for their greater impact compared to traditional boxing gloves, Rith has proven effective with them. He has expressed a preference for these gloves, acknowledging their difficulty but embracing the discipline they require.

    As Phulu continues to refine his skills and improve his physical conditioning, he is steadily progressing toward an even more promising career.
